Flip the Script: Empathy in the workplace

Executive summary

Empathy is a critical future-of-work skill that fosters connection and is linked to enhanced morale and team collaboration;1 anyone can build this skill with practice, motivation, and intention to get it right. However, misunderstandings are common about what empathy is, what it isn’t, and how to improve it. Researchers show that efforts to build empathy can backfire if done without considering how power dynamics, culture, and our own biases can stifle our ability to truly understand others’ perspectives.2

Practice building your empathy skills in three ways—cognitively (head/thinking), emotionally (heart/feeling), and behaviorally (action/doing)—to form stronger bonds with team members, learn from others’ experiences, and foster an inclusive workplace where everyone can thrive.3
